Definition: Tangent Line (Informal) In geometry, the tangent line (or simply tangent) to a plane curve at a given point is the straight line that "just touches" the curve at that point. Leibniz defined it as the line through a pair of infinitely close points on the curve. WebThe tangent line to?(?) at 𝑃 1 is the limiting position of all secant lines 𝑃 1 𝑃 2 ̅̅̅̅̅̅ as 𝑃 2 approaches 𝑃 1. Notice the use of the articles a and the in the definition above. It should be emphasized that if a tangent line exists, then it must be unique, much the same as in limits.

WebTangents And Normals. Tangents and normals are the lines associated with curves. The tangent is a line touching the curve at a distinct point, and each of the points on the curve has a tangent. Normal is a line perpendicular to the tangent at the point of contact. The equation of the talent at the point (x 1, y 1) is of the form (y - y 1) = m ... In geometry, the tangent line (or simply tangent) to a plane curve at a given point is the straight line that "just touches" the curve at that point. Leibniz defined it as the line through a pair of infinitely close points on the curve. More precisely, a straight line is said to be a tangent of a curve y = f(x) at a point x = c if the line passes through the point (c, f(c)) on the curve and has slope f'(c), where f' is the
